Hey guys,

Our sales team used to be able to enable alerts through Eloqua's MSI equivalent for anytime a contact associated to their accounts visited the website. Is this something that can be done through MSI and Marketo?

Logging these activities in the interesting moments panel let's them know of the activity, but often it's too late since they didn't get alerted about it when it happened.

Any help would be appreciated!

Thanks

Hey Aqeel,

Reps can subscribe to activity alerts from prospects in their Watch List tab of MSI.  

When in the Watch List, there is a panel on the right hand side of the screen called the Lead Feed.  Interesting Moments are logged in this Lead Feed, and there is the option for the rep to subscribe to Lead/Contact/Account activities from there.

I was thinking the same thing with subscribing to the interesting moment, but they would have to go into each lead they wanted to be alerted on and would only be able to subscribe if the interesting moment already existed for them.

Does it have to be done through MSI? My first thought would be to either send an email or create a task in SFDC (leaning more toward creating a task, since sales reps can get buried with daily emails). I'd still create the interesting moment just to make sure it's kept in the record.

If MSI is the answer (and I haven't done any research on this), maybe there's a feedreader they can plop the MSI RSS feed into and customize alerts based on keywords (like "visited website").

You don't have to rely on MSI to generate alerts for your reps.  Alternatively you could just set up some smart campaing triggers based on when any lead/contact generates an interesting moment (or any activity you specify, really) and have the flow be to send an alert email to the record owner.
